Output 177801c0cb371f5ee56454b2099162e160114ba3465566b5122ce1ac6bcf72e9:2

value
52668641805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9abaca7e119294add95b32ae16f5b38290a1ec2 OP_EQUAL
address
MWfJ9LxcVbwAouauHjy1Uvkt8tV1ziXgTg
transaction
177801c0cb371f5ee56454b2099162e160114ba3465566b5122ce1ac6bcf72e9
spent
true